The Chinese bedroom is one of 21 rooms in the dolls' house Pendle Hall. It was designed and decorated by Felicity Clemons over a forty year period, and each piece of furniture and fixture was handmade by her. She used books and magazines for inspiration, and to achieve a high level of accuracy in the design and execution of each item.

It is a large room on the second floor of the house, directly above the morning room. It is so called because of its richly decorated chinoiserie design, very popular in the 18th and 19th century.

In the left hand back corner is a large wooden four poster bed, which is painted in red lacquer with gold chinese style decorations. The wooden canopy, held up by four turned posts, is in a pagoda style, with elaborate carved decorations. The bed has a mattress and an orange silk bedspread. Next to it is a wooden commode, with a hinged lid, which is covered in an orange and gold patterned material.

In the right hand back corner is a wooden dressing table, with fret work panelling, which is painted in red lacquer with gold decorations. On it sit a pair of candlesticks and a metal goblet.

On the right hand wall is a wooden combined vanity table and writing desk, with a large arched shaped mirror, painted in red lacquer with gold chinese style decorations. In front of it sits a wooden stool, painted in red lacquer, which has a seat upholstered in orange fabric. Next to it sits a wooden chair, painted in red lacquer with gold decorations. It has a high back with fret work decorations.

On the back wall is a large open fireplace, containing firewood, with a painted marble mantel. On the left hand wall is a door to the second floor landing, while on the right hand wall is a large rectangular sash window, with a pair of orange silk curtains.

The walls are decorated with panels of gold wallpaper painted with chinese decorations. There are chinese style birds painted around the ceiling, which is surrounded with white plaster mouldings. A four branch candelabra hangs from a plaster ceiling rose. The floor is covered with intricately designed parquetry.
